Top Issues

Economy Supporting quicker reopening of previously approved commercial spaces when a similar use existed. Taxes / Budget Identify opportunities to improve efficiency and reduce waste. Economy Pursuing a more streamlined business licensing process with clearer steps and more predictable approval timelines. Criminal Justice / Public Safety Strengthening support for police and first responders, ensuring they have the staffing, tools, and resources needed to protect neighborhoods. Infrastructure / Transportation Encouraging preventative infrastructure maintenance to address issues before they become more costly. Environment / Energy Strengthening street cleanliness and neighborhood maintenance programs. Economy Encouraging investment in vacant storefronts and commercial corridors throughout Long Beach. Infrastructure / Transportation Ensuring neighborhoods across Long Beach receive their fair share of city investment. Reliable infrastructure improves safety, mobility, and quality of life across Long Beach. Infrastructure / Transportation Prioritizing street repairs, potholes, sidewalks, and lighting improvements across Long Beach. Environment / Energy Encouraging better upkeep of parks and public spaces across the city. Taxes / Budget Encourage greater transparency in city budgeting and spending. Social Services Improving coordination with Los Angeles County and regional service providers to expand access to services. Housing Encouraging faster permitting for simple projects and tenant improvements where appropriate. Environment / Energy Improving response times for graffiti removal and illegal dumping cleanup. Housing Strengthening partnerships that connect people to housing, mental health care, and addiction treatment. Criminal Justice / Public Safety Improving coordination between law enforcement and city services to address safety and quality-of-life concerns more effectively.
